New security baseline update experience
We've updated the Intune security baseline update experience for the more recent versions of security baselines. With this change, when you update a security baseline that was created after May 2023 to a more recent version of that same baseline, you now have two options to help automatically configure the updated baseline:
- Keep customizations – With this option, Intune applies all the settings customizations from the original baseline that you're upgrading to the new baselines template. The result is that the new baseline instance retains (includes) all your organization's specific modifications.
- Discard customizations – With this option, Intune creates a new 'default' baseline instance that uses the new baseline version. Each setting in that baseline uses the baseline default and none of your settings customizations are automatically applied.
With both options, your decision is applied to a new profile instance of that baseline, which uses the latest baseline version. This new profile won't have the scope tags or assignments from the original, which you can add later after the new profile has been created. This gives you time to configure additional settings if desired before the updated profile is assigned and begins to deploy the latest baseline version to devices. Meanwhile, your original baseline is left unchanged and remains active, however its setting configurations become read-only.
For more information, see Update a baseline profile to the latest version in Manage security baseline profiles in Microsoft Intune.

Enrollment Status Page support for installing Windows security updates during Windows OOBE
Important
As of September 9, 2025, this capability is delayed to help ensure delivery of the best possible experience. The new setting on the Enrollment Status Page (ESP) can be configured on both new and existing ESP profiles, but the automatic installation of monthly security update releases and the new user interface isn't available yet. This post will be updated with a revised timeline as soon as it's available.
The Windows out-of-box experience (OOBE) by default installs the latest available security updates to help ensure devices are secure and up to date from day one. Windows OOBE is used by Intune and by Windows Autopilot scenarios through the Intune enrollment status page (ESP) configurations. Intune refers to these security updates Windows quality updates.
To help you manage this behavior, we've updated the Intune enrollment status page with a new setting you can use to allow or block the automatic installation of these updates.
The new setting is Install Windows quality updates. These security updates, also known as Windows quality updates in Intune, are installed by default during the Windows out-of-box experience OOBE that's used by Intune and by Windows Autopilot.
By default, this setting is set to Yes in all new ESP profiles you create, which results in the most recent security updates being installed. In all your previously created ESP profiles this setting is set to No until you choose to edit those profiles to change it. When set to No, OOBE doesn't install the updates which can give your internal teams time to test the updates before allowing them to install on new devices you provision.
For more information about the Intune enrollment status page, see Set up Enrollment Status Page. For information about Windows quality updates, see Windows quality update policy.

Managed Installer support for user and device groups
We've updated our Managed Installer policy to add the capability to target individual groups of users and devices, using one or more individual policies. Until now, a Managed Installer policy was a tenant-wide configuration that applied to all Windows devices. With this update, separate policies can now be assigned to different device groups providing you with more flexibility.
If you previously had a tenant-wide managed installer policy in effect, that policy remains available with a group assignment to all your devices. This reconfiguration is equivalent to the previous tenant-wide configuration it had before. You can choose to use that converted policy or implement new policies with more granular control.
For more information about configuring and using managed installers, see Get started with managed installers.

Endpoint Privilege Management support for wildcards in elevation rules
You can now use wildcards in the file name and file path of elevation rules you define for Endpoint Privilege Management (EPM). Wildcards allow for more flexible rule creation with broader matching capabilities, enabling file elevations for trusted files that have names that might change with subsequent revisions.
For file names, use of wildcards is supported only in the file name and not for the file extension. You can use a question mark ?
to replace a single character at any point in the file name and an asterisk *
to replace a string of characters at the end of the file name.
The following are a few examples of wildcard use for a Visual Studio setup file called VSCodeUserSetup-arm64-1.99.2.exe
found in C:\Users\<username>\Downloads\
:
File name:
VSCodeUserSetup*.exe
VSCodeUserSetup-arm64-*.exe
VSCodeUserSetup-?????-1.??.?.exe
File path:
C:\Users\*\Downloads\
For more information, see Use variables in elevation rules in Configure policies for Endpoint Privilege Management.

macOS support for local administrator account configuration with password solution - GA
macOS automated device enrollment (ADE) profiles can configure newly enrolled macOS devices that run macOS 12 or later with both a local administrator and local user account, along with support for the Microsoft Local Admin Password Solution (LAPS).
With this support:
- You can use macOS automated device enrollment (ADE) profiles to configure the local administrator and user accounts for a device. When configured, this capability applies to all new macOS device enrollments and device re-enrollments assigned to that enrollment profile.
- Intune creates a randomized, unique, and secure password for the device's admin account. It's 15 alphanumeric characters.
- Intune automatically rotates the password every six months by default.
- Previously enrolled devices aren't affected unless they re-enroll with Intune through an applicable ADE profile.
For account creation, the profile supports the following variables:
Admin account username:
- {{serialNumber}} - for example, F4KN99ZUG5V2
- {{partialupn}} - for example, John.Dupont
- {{managedDeviceName}} - for example, F2AL10ZUG4W2_14_4/15/2025_12:45PM
- {{onPremisesSamAccountName}} - for example, JDoe
Admin account full name:
- {{username}} - for example, John@contoso.com
- {{serialNumber}} - for example, F4KN99ZUG5V2
- {{onPremisesSamAccountName}} - for example, JDoe
To support LAPS:
- There are two new role-based access control permissions for Enrollment program that can grant an administrative account permission to view a managed devices password, and to rotate that password.
- By default, these permissions aren't part of any built-in Intune RBAC role, and must be explicitly assigned to admins through custom roles.
To learn about all the details for this new capability, see Configure support for macOS ADE local account configuration with LAPS in Microsoft Intune.

New Block Bluetooth setting in the Android Enterprise settings catalog
The Settings Catalog lists all the settings you can configure in a device policy, and all in one place. For more information about configuring Settings Catalog profiles in Intune, see Create a policy using settings catalog.
There's a new Block Bluetooth setting (Devices > Manage devices > Configuration > Create > New policy > Android Enterprise for platform > Settings catalog for profile type). When set to True, Bluetooth is disabled on the device.
There's also a Block Bluetooth Configuration setting that prevents end users from changing the Bluetooth setting on the device.
These settings are different and have different results. Some examples include:
Scenario: An end user turned on the Bluetooth setting on their device. The admin creates an Intune policy that sets the Block Bluetooth setting to True.
In this situation, Bluetooth is blocked on the device, even though the end user turned it on.
Scenario: An end user turned on the Bluetooth setting on their device. The admin creates an Intune policy that sets the Block Bluetooth Configuration setting to True.
In this situation, Bluetooth is turned on since the end user previously turned it on. The end user can't turn off Bluetooth. If the end user previously turned Bluetooth off, and then the Block Bluetooth Configuration policy applies, then Bluetooth is turned off and the end user can't turn it back on.
For a list of existing settings you can configure in the settings catalog, see Android Enterprise device settings list in the Intune settings catalog.

New reporting system for improved performance and data consistency
Microsoft Intune is rolling out the new Policy Reporting Service (PRS) V3. The new system brings faster report generation, improved reliability, and better data consistency.
In the first phase, some high-traffic compliance and device configuration reports are transitioning to the new system.
Users notice quicker updates in the Intune admin center and fewer issues with stale data. No action is required from users, as your reports transition automatically.
With (PRS) V3, device reports only update when a device checks in. This behavior is an intentional change from previous versions.
If a policy is removed but the device hasn't checked in, the report continues to show the last known status. The policy is removed during the next check-in, at which point the report is updated. This behavior improves accuracy but can differ from what customers experienced with (PRS) V1.
To learn more about the Intune reports you can use, see Intune reports.

New settings for Windows LAPS policy
Intune policies for Windows Local Administrator Password Solution (LAPS) now include several new settings and updates to two previously available settings. LAPS is a built-in Windows solution and can help you secure the built-in local administrator account that's present on each Windows device. All the settings that you can manage through Intune LAPS policy are described in the Windows LAPS CSP.
The following new settings are available: (Each setting name is a link that opens the CSP documentation for that setting.)
- Automatic Account Management Enable Account
- Automatic Account Management Enabled
- Automatic Account Management Name Or Prefix
- Automatic Account Management Randomize Name
- Automatic Account Management Target
- Passphrase Length
The following settings have new options available:
- Password Complexity – The following are new options available for this setting:
- Passphrase (long words)
- Passphrase (short words)
- Passphrase (short words with unique prefixes)
- Post Authentication Actions - The following option is now available for this setting:
- Reset the password, log off the managed account, and terminate any remaining processes: upon expiration of the grace period, the managed account password is reset, any interactive logon sessions using the managed account are logged off, and any remaining processes are terminated.
By default, each setting in LAPS policies is set to Not configured, which means the addition of these new settings won't change the behavior of your existing policies. To make use of the new settings and options, you can create new profiles or edit your existing profiles.

Update firewall configurations to include new Intune network endpoints
As part of Microsoft's ongoing Secure Future Initiative (SFI), starting on or shortly after December 2, 2025, the network service endpoints for Microsoft Intune will also use the Azure Front Door IP addresses. This improvement supports better alignment with modern security practices and over time will make it easier for organizations using multiple Microsoft products to manage and maintain their firewall configurations. As a result, customers may be required to add these network (firewall) configurations in third-party applications to enable proper function of Intune device and app management. This change will affect customers using a firewall allowlist that allows outbound traffic based on IP addresses or Azure service tags.
Don't remove any existing network endpoints required for Microsoft Intune. Additional network endpoints are documented as part of the Azure Front Door and service tags information referenced in the files linked below:
- Public clouds: Download Azure IP Ranges and Service Tags – Public Cloud from Official Microsoft Download Center
- Government clouds: Download Azure IP Ranges and Service Tags – US Government Cloud from Official Microsoft Download Center
The additional ranges are those listed in the JSON files linked above and can be found by searching for "AzureFrontDoor.MicrosoftSecurity".
How does this change affect you or your users?
If you've configured an outbound traffic policy for Intune IP address ranges or Azure service tags for your firewalls, routers, proxy servers, client-based firewalls, VPN or network security groups, you'll need to update them to include the new Azure Front Door ranges with the "AzureFrontDoor.MicrosoftSecurity" tag.
Intune requires internet access for devices under Intune management, whether for mobile device management or mobile application management. If your outbound traffic policy doesn't include the new Azure Front Door IP address ranges, users may face login issues, devices might lose connectivity with Intune, and access to apps like the Intune Company Portal or those protected by app protection policies could be disrupted.
How can you prepare?
Ensure that your firewall rules are updated and added to your firewall's allowlist with the additional IP addresses documented under Azure Front Door by December 2, 2025.
Alternatively, you may add the service tag "AzureFrontDoor.MicrosoftSecurity" to your firewall rules to allow outbound traffic on port 443 for the addresses in the tag.
If you aren't the IT admin who can make this change, notify your networking team. If you're responsible for configuring internet traffic, refer to the following documentation for more details:
- Azure Front Door
- Azure service tags
- Intune network endpoints
- US government network endpoints for Intune
If you have a helpdesk, inform them about this upcoming change.

Plan for Change: Google Play strong integrity definition update for Android 13 or above
Google recently updated the definition of "Strong Integrity" for devices running Android 13 or above, requiring hardware-backed security signals and recent security updates. For more information refer to the Android Developers Blog: Making the Play Integrity API faster, more resilient, and more private. Microsoft Intune will enforce this change by September 30, 2025. Until then we've adjusted app protection policy and compliance policy behavior to align with Google's recommended backward compatibility guidance to minimize disruption as detailed in Improved verdicts in Android 13 and later devices | Google Play | Android Developers.
How does this change affect you or your users?
If you have targeted users with app protection policies and/or compliance policies that are using devices running Android 13 or above without a security update in the past 12 months, these devices will no longer meet the "Strong Integrity" standard.
User Impact: For users running devices on Android 13 or above after this change:
- Devices without the latest security updates may be downgraded from "Strong Integrity" to "Device Integrity" which could result in conditional launch blocks for affected devices.
- Devices without the latest security updates may see their devices become noncompliant in the Intune Company Portal app and could lose access to company resources based on your organization's Conditional Access policies.
Note that devices running Android versions 12 or below aren't affected by this change.
How can you prepare?
Before September 30, 2025, review and update your policies as needed. Ensure users with devices running Android 13 or above are receiving timely security updates. You can use the app protection status report to monitor the date of the last Android Security Patch received by the device and notify users to update as needed. The following admin options are available to help warn or block users:
- For app protection policies configure the Min OS version and Min patch version conditional launch settings. For more details, review Android app protection policy settings in Microsoft Intune | Microsoft Learn
- For compliance policies configure the Minimum security patch level compliance setting. For more details, review: Device compliance settings for Android Enterprise in Intune

Plan for Change: Implement strong mapping for SCEP and PKCS certificates
With the May 10, 2022, Windows update (KB5014754), changes were made to the Active Directory Kerberos Key Distribution (KDC) behavior in Windows Server 2008 and later versions to mitigate elevation of privilege vulnerabilities associated with certificate spoofing. Windows enforces these changes on February 11, 2025.
To prepare for this change, Intune has released the ability to include the security identifier to strongly map SCEP and PKCS certificates. For more information, review the blog: Support tip: Implementing strong mapping in Microsoft Intune certificates.
How does this change affect you or your users?
These changes will impact SCEP and PKCS certificates delivered by Intune for Microsoft Entra hybrid joined users or devices. If a certificate can't be strongly mapped, authentication will be denied. To enable strong mapping:
- SCEP certificates: Add the security identifier to your SCEP profile. We strongly recommend testing with a small group of devices and then slowly rollout updated certificates to minimize disruptions to your users.
- PKCS certificates: Update to the latest version of the Certificate Connector, change the registry key to enable the security identifier, and then restart the connector service. Important: Before you modify the registry key, review how to change the registry key and how to back up and restore the registry.
For detailed steps and additional guidance, review the blog: Support tip: Implementing strong mapping in Microsoft Intune certificates
How can you prepare?
If you use SCEP or PKCS certificates for Microsoft Entra Hybrid joined users or devices, you'll need to take action before February 11, 2025 to either:
- (Recommended) Enable strong mapping by reviewing the steps described in the blog: Support tip: Implementing strong mapping in Microsoft Intune certificates
- Alternatively, if all certificates can't be renewed before February 11, 2025, with the SID included, enable Compatibility mode by adjusting the registry settings as described in KB5014754. Compatibility mode is valid until September 2025.
